The cheapest way to get from Monaco to Lantosque is to bus which costs €4 - €7 and takes 2h 35m.
The fastest way to get from Monaco to Lantosque is to drive which takes 59 min and costs €9 - €15.
No, there is no direct bus from Monaco to Lantosque. However, there are services departing from Place d Armes and arriving at Lantosque via Aeroport Terminal 2 and Grand Arénas.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 2h 44m.
The distance between Monaco and Lantosque is 66 km. The road distance is 54.9 km.
The best way to get from Monaco to Lantosque without a car is to bus which takes 2h 35m and costs €4 - €7.
It takes approximately 2h 35m to get from Monaco to Lantosque, including transfers.
Monaco to Lantosque bus services, operated by Zou! Lignes Express, depart from Place d Armes station.
Monaco to Lantosque bus services, operated by Zou! Lignes Express, arrive at Aeroport Terminal 2 station.
Yes, the driving distance between Monaco to Lantosque is 55 km. It takes approximately 59 min to drive from Monaco to Lantosque.
